It’s a return trip to the substate finals for the Pella boys soccer team after a 4-0 win over South Tama.

Pella controlled possession throughout the majority of the game, but the Trojans defense was quick to the ball while loading their defense in the first 40 minutes.

Head Coach Mark Solomon tells KNIA/KRLS Sports the offense was ready and poised to seal the game in the second half, and great passes led to opportunities around the net in the 2nd half.

“[At halftime] as we talked about what we saw and what South Tama was showing us and some things that we thought we could take advantage of with what they were showing us, we thought,
okay, let’s change a little bit of our strategy on the attack, let’s make a few other plays in the middle,” he says.

Ethan Poulter led the Little Dutch with a hat trick, and Ben Nelson scored the 4th tally late in the second half.

Pella makes a return trip to the Substate final Saturday, hosting Fairfield, with a trip to the Class 2A State Tournament on the line.

The Trojans handled Knoxville in the game prior to Pella’s, winning 7-1. The season comes to an end for the Panthers with a record of 13-6.
